Chelsea manager Thomas Tuchel has confirmed that Antonio Rudiger will leave the club when his contract expires this summer.
The German defender’s contract at Stamford Bridge expires at the end of the season as the club were unable to tie him to a new deal before sanctions were imposed on club owner Roman Abramovich. With Chelsea Unable to settle financial transactions due to the sanctions, the Blues have been unable to renegotiate terms with Rudiger and Tuchel has now issued an update on the situation.
It comes like the blues beat west ham thanks to a late goal from Christian Pulisic. The USA international spared his team-mate Jorginho’s blush after missing a penalty in the 87th minute – with Graeme Souness interfering in his “pathetic” effort.

West Ham talking points
Christian Pulisic’s last-minute goal gave Chelsea a 1-0 lead First League Victory over 10 man West Ham and spared Jorginho’s penalty blush.
Second-half substitute Pulisic swept home Marcos Alonso’s low cross to give Blues teammate Jorginho a major reprieve. The Italy midfielder had missed a penalty four minutes from time when Craig also reduced West Ham to 10 men and Dawson was shown a red card. It was a game full of talking points, including Chelsea’s lack of an offensive threat, the second-half improvement and Tuchel’s revealing decision.
Jorginho struck
Sky Sports pundit Graeme Souness has blasted the Chelsea midfielder over his ‘pathetic’ penalty in the 1-0 win over West Ham.
Jorginho has made a name for himself with his technique and success from the penalty spot but registered a tame shot that was easily saved by West Ham goalkeeper Lukasz Fabianski with just four of 90 minutes remaining in Sunday’s Premier League encounter. And Souness gave a scathing review of the effort after the game, describing Jorginho’s attempt as ‘just like not taking a penalty’.
Tuchel confirms Rüdiger plans
Antonio Rudiger has told Thomas Tuchel he wants to leave the club, the Chelsea manager has confirmed.
Rudiger’s contract at Stamford Bridge expires at the end of the season and the defender has been linked with some top clubs from across Europe. The Blues’ third provider to try and persuade Rudiger to stay included a £230,000-a-week wage but that wasn’t enough to convince the centre-back to sign a new contract before sanctions were imposed on the club.
That means the Blues can’t get the deal through the line at this time. After the West Ham win, Tuchel confirmed that Rudiger had informed him in a “private conversation” of his intention to leave Stamford Bridge.
